Ind candidate clarifies on cash detection by VDP

JOWAI: Independent candidate for Nartiang seat, Hillarius Dkhar, on Tuesday clarified that the huge amount of cash detected by a joint village Defense Party (VDP) of Rakabah, Nongrim, Bambthong, Mukbu, Kdiap, Laru and Umbluh villages, belonged to one of his friends who is a prominent businessman.

“The allegation made by the joint VDP is aimed to tarnish my image in the society”, Dkhar said in a statement issued here.

According to Dkhar, on Saturday he along with some of his friends were on their way to Rakabah village and on reaching a place called Lumpyrhut, a group of women appeared on the scene and asked them to stop.

“They (women) claimed to be VDP members and while checking my vehicles they spotted two poly bags containing cash,” Dkhar said, while denying that he had challenged or abused any of the women as was being alleged.

It may be mentioned that on Saturday last a joint VDP from seven villages detected a huge amount of cash with Dkhar while they were conducting a raid to seize illicit liquor.
